WebDec 3, 2024 · Acid washing and acid staining are often confused, but the two processes are very different and are used for vastly different purposes. It’s important to understand the difference. Acid washing strips a layer off the surface of the concrete and opens the pores of the surface. Fill a five-gallon bucket with clean water (you’ll want to make sure the bucket is safe to use with muriatic acid – it can be too harsh for some types of plastic). Add the muriatic acid to the water (be sure to pour slowly to avoid splashing) and stir carefully with a wooden stick.
